Understanding Upright Vacuum Technology for Pet Hair

Why HEPA Filtration Matters for Pet Owners

If you or anyone in your household experiences allergies or asthma, HEPA (High-Efficiency Particulate Air) filtration isn’t just nice to have โ€“ it’s essential. According to research published in the American Journal of Respiratory and Critical Care Medicine, HEPA filters can trap 99.97% of particles as small as 0.3 microns, including pet dander, dust mites, and pollen.

The Environmental Protection Agency confirms that proper air filtration significantly reduces indoor air pollution โ€“ one of the top five environmental health risks. When you vacuum with a sealed HEPA system, you’re not just removing visible hair; you’re capturing invisible allergens that trigger respiratory issues.

Dr. Wanda Phipatanakul’s study in Environmental Remediation for Allergy Treatment demonstrated that the most effective environmental control measures include thorough cleaning with HEPA-filtered vacuums. Pet allergens like Can f 1 (dog) and Fel d 1 (cat) can remain airborne for hours after disturbance โ€“ a quality HEPA vacuum keeps these particles contained.

Anti-Tangle Technology: A Game-Changer

Traditional brush rolls become tangled nightmares with pet hair, requiring frequent maintenance with scissors. Modern anti-tangle technologies solve this problem through several innovations:

PowerFins Technology: Instead of bristles, soft rubber fins actively channel hair into the suction path without wrapping around the roller.

Self-Cleaning Brushrolls: Built-in combs or blades continuously remove hair from bristles during operation.

Dual-Roller Systems: Two counter-rotating brushes prevent hair from wrapping by constantly working against each other.

According to Vacuum Wars testing, anti-tangle systems reduce brush roll maintenance from weekly to monthly or even never โ€“ saving you hours of frustration annually.

Cyclonic Suction vs. Bagged Systems

For pet hair removal, bagless cyclonic systems offer distinct advantages. Cyclonic technology uses centrifugal force to separate dirt from air, maintaining consistent suction as the bin fills. With bagged systems, suction decreases as the bag fills with hair.

However, emptying cyclonic bins can expose you to allergens. Look for models with bottom-release mechanisms and Pet Hair Spooling Systems that minimize contact with collected debris.

Pet Hair Removal Strategies: Maximize Your Vacuum’s Effectiveness

Pre-Vacuuming Preparation

Groom Your Pets Regularly: The Humane Society recommends weekly brushing for short-haired pets and daily for long-haired breeds. This removes loose fur before it hits your floors, reducing vacuum workload by up to 60%.

Use a Rubber Broom: Before vacuuming carpets, run a rubber broom across the surface. The static electricity lifts embedded hair to the surface, making it easier for your vacuum to capture.

Damp Mop Hard Floors First: A slightly damp mop collects hair that vacuums might blow around. Let floors dry, then vacuum to catch remaining debris.

Optimal Vacuuming Technique

Slow and Steady Wins: Moving your vacuum too quickly reduces effectiveness by 30-40%. Slow, overlapping passes allow the brush roll to agitate fibers and suction to capture hair.

Multi-Directional Passes: Vacuum each area from multiple angles. Carpet fibers lean different directions; cross-hatching ensures you catch hair trapped in all orientations.

Height Adjustment Protocol:

  1. Start with the lowest setting that allows easy pushing
  2. If vacuum becomes difficult to push, raise one level
  3. Too high = reduced agitation and suction effectiveness

Focus on High-Traffic Areas: Pet hair concentrates where your pets spend time. Vacuum these zones twice as thoroughly.

Furniture and Upholstery Tactics

Upholstery Tool Technique: Work in one direction first (top to bottom), then reverse. Use short, overlapping strokes rather than long sweeps.

Fabric-Specific Approaches:

  • Microfiber: Low suction prevents puckering
  • Velvet/Velour: Brush with the nap, not against
  • Leather: Use soft dusting brush, not motorized tools

Pro Move: Slightly dampen a rubber glove and run your hand over fabric furniture before vacuuming. Hair clumps for easier removal.

Common Pet Hair Vacuum Mistakes to Avoid

Mistake #1: Waiting Until the Bin is Completely Full

Why It’s Bad: Suction decreases by 20-30% as bins approach capacity. Pet hair is fluffy and compacts poorly, making bins appear full when they’re half-empty by weight.

Better Approach: Empty when the bin reaches the max fill line, even if it looks like there’s room. Compressed hair reduces airflow dramatically.

Mistake #2: Vacuuming Wet Pet Hair

Why It’s Bad: Wet hair clumps and clogs hoses, creates mold growth in filters, and can damage motor electronics.

Better Approach: Wait at least 3-4 hours after mopping or pet baths. If you must vacuum damp areas, use lowest suction setting and empty bin immediately after.

Mistake #3: Ignoring Filter Maintenance

Why It’s Bad: Clogged filters can reduce suction by 50%+ and cause motor overheating. Some warranties void if filter damage causes motor failure.

Better Approach: Set phone reminders for filter cleaning. Washable filters should be cleaned monthly; disposable filters replaced every 3-6 months depending on use.

Mistake #4: Pushing Too Hard on Carpets

Why It’s Bad: Excessive downward pressure lifts the vacuum’s front edge, reducing brush roll contact and suction effectiveness. It also strains your back unnecessarily.

Better Approach: Let the vacuum glide naturally. Properly adjusted models should move easily with light forward pressure.

Mistake #5: Using Wrong Attachments

Why It’s Bad: Motorized brushes on delicate fabrics cause pilling; hard floor tools scratch wood; crevice tools used on upholstery miss embedded hair.

Better Approach: Match tools to surfaces:

  • Pet Turbo Tool: Upholstery, stairs, car interiors
  • Crevice Tool: Edges, corners, tight spaces
  • Dusting Brush: Delicate surfaces, electronics, lampshades
  • Wide Upholstery Tool: Cushions, mattresses

Sealed HEPA Systems vs. HEPA-Style Filters

Critical Distinction: A vacuum can have a HEPA filter but still leak allergens if not properly sealed. Look for “Complete Seal” or “Sealed System” terminology.

Testing Standards: True HEPA filters meet US Department of Energy standards, removing 99.97% of 0.3-micron particles. “HEPA-style” or “HEPA-like” filters have no standardized requirements.

For Allergy Sufferers: Invest the extra $30-50 for genuine sealed HEPA systems. The health benefits justify the premium.

Odor Neutralization Technologies

Activated Carbon Filters: Absorb odors chemically, lasting 3-6 months

Febreze Filter Systems: Release fresh scent while trapping odors, need replacement

Odor Neutralizer Cartridges: Guard against smells inside vacuum canister

Reality Check: While helpful, no filter eliminates the need to empty bins promptly and wash filters regularly. Trapped hair begins smelling within 48 hours.
